返回

在线音乐播放器部署指南:打造个性化音乐体验

后端

在数字音乐时代,在线音乐播放器已成为我们音乐生活的不可或缺的一部分。如果您正在寻找一个强大且可定制的在线音乐播放器,那么基于SpringBoot的online_music_player无疑是您的理想之选。本文将指导您完成基于SpringBoot的online_music_player的部署,让您轻松创建自己的个性化音乐天地。

部署准备

在部署之前,需要进行以下准备工作:

  • 准备一个云服务器或VPS。
  • 安装Java环境(JRE或JDK)。
  • 创建一个MySQL或PostgreSQL数据库。

更改数据库配置

  1. 打开项目中的application.properties文件。
  2. 修改spring.datasource.*配置以匹配您的数据库详细信息。
  3. 将spring.jpa.hibernate.ddl-auto设置为create-drop或update,以便在启动时创建表。

更改文件上传路径

默认情况下,上传的文件存储在项目目录下的upload文件夹中。您可以根据需要更改此路径:

  1. 打开StorageProperties类。
  2. 修改storagePath字段以指定新的文件上传路径。

打包项目

  1. 运行mvn clean package命令打包项目。
  2. 这将在target文件夹中生成一个jar文件。

部署到服务器

  1. 将打包好的jar文件复制到您的服务器。
  2. 运行java -jar online_music_player.jar命令启动应用程序。

验证部署

  1. 在浏览器中访问应用程序URL(例如:http://localhost:8080)。
  2. 您可以看到一个基本的用户界面,允许您上传音乐和管理播放列表。

扩展功能

除了基本功能之外,在线音乐播放器还提供了一系列可扩展的功能:

  • RESTful API:您可以通过RESTful API与应用程序进行交互,从而实现自动化和集成。
  • Docker:您可以使用Docker容器化应用程序,以便轻松部署和管理。
  • Kubernetes:您可以使用Kubernetes编排应用程序,以便实现高可用性和可扩展性。
  • CI/CD:您可以设置CI/CD管道,以便自动化构建、测试和部署过程。
  • DevOps:您可以采用DevOps实践,以便在整个软件开发生命周期中实现持续集成和交付。

结论

部署基于SpringBoot的online_music_player是一个简单易行的过程。按照本指南中的步骤,您可以轻松创建自己的个性化音乐体验,享受无缝的音乐流媒体服务。无论是音乐爱好者、开发人员还是初学者,这款在线音乐播放器都将为您带来无限的可能性。